mysql - 在docker中连接mysql
问题描述
我正在尝试连接到MYSQL DB
aDocker Container
但我收到此错误
[HY000][1130] null, message from server: "Host '172.17.0.1' is not allowed to connect to this MySQL server".
我正在使用用户进行连接,所以我在表中root
编辑了host
它,但仍然无法连接,我还查看了容器和主机的容器,我找不到任何其他阻止我连接的原因,还有什么我需要检查或解决这个问题的吗?mysql.user
%
localhost
port bindings
3306:3306
解决方案
推荐阅读
- python - 而不是保罗。如何在使用 python 的不和谐机器人中随机提及以下名称
- excel - 如何一次删除Excel中的n个多行?
- c - 如何输入带空格的名称,作为 c 中结构数组的成员变量?
- openstreetmap - 有没有办法在一个地理位置查看所有 OSM 标签?
- cryptography - 如何获取地址 BSCSCAN API 的完整代币余额
- javascript - 如何使用 ngFor 动态生成 HTML 表。在角
- python - 标量类型检查在 python 中不起作用
- angular - 我正在尝试使用分页器显示的 MatPaginator,但所有行都显示在单个页面中
- node.js - 在 windows 上安装 ethereum/web3.js
- firebase - Flutter Firebase 订阅多个 Firebase Cloud Messaging 主题